I had the vaccine at 17 weeks. I'm not due yet but my beautiful girl is kicking away and seemed perfect on the ultrasound I had at 20 weeks. I was worried about taking it but I was also worried about the implications of getting swine flu (ie death for you or the baby, miscarriage). There side effects of getting swine flu for pregnant women are real and very serious.
It probably helped me that my dad works for the company that makes the vaccine and he gave me some reassurance. He also told me that although the swine flu vaccine hasn't been proven in the sense that there aren't years of real results, it is almost exactly the same as the normal flu vaccine which millions of women have had.
I was finally tipped by the fact that they think it will give bub some protection even after she is born. She is due just before our winter and so giving her some protection makes me feel good.
